LDAP Authentication For each user registered in the Address Book, you can register a login user name and login password to be used when accessing an LDAP server. Reference To use an LDAP server, you need 5 to program it beforehand. For details, see "LDAP Server Settings", Network Guide. Note ❒ When [Do not Specify] is selected for LDAP Authentication, the User Name and Password that you have specified in Program/Change LDAP Server of Administrator Tools settings applies. For details, see "Program / Change / Delete LDAP Server", Network Guide. A Press the {User Tools/Counter} key. B Press [System Settings]. C Press [Administrator Tools], and then press [TNext]. 114 D Press [Address Book Management]. E Press the name you want to regis- ter or enter the registered number using the number keys Note ❒ To register a name in the Ad- dress Book, see Registering Names p.74 "Registering Names". F Press [Auth. Info], and then press [TNext]. G Press [Specify Other Auth. Info] on the right side of LDAP Authentication. H Press [Change] under Login User Name. I Enter the login user name, and then press [OK]. Note ❒ You can enter up to 64 charac- ters for the user name. Reference p.161 "Entering Text" J Press [Change] under Login Pass- word. K Enter the password, and then press [OK]. Note ❒ You can enter up to 64 charac- ters for the password. L Enter the password again to con- firm, and then press [OK].
